The Senior Human Resources (HR) Manager will be responsible for leading the full spectrum of HR functions while also overseeing office administration and providing occasional executive support to the Managing Director (MD). This role acts as a strategic business partner while ensuring day-to-day HR and administrative excellence.
Key Responsibilities
• Lead end-to-end HR functions including talent acquisition performance management compensation & benefits training & development employee engagement and HR compliance
• Manage and mentor an HR Generalist providing guidance and oversight across HR operations and administration tasks
• Partner with the leadership team to develop people strategies aligned with business goals including succession planning and workforce development
• Handle employee relations conflict resolution and foster a positive organizational culture in line with company values
• Oversee office administration including vendor management facilities travel arrangements events and general services
• Provide occasional secretarial support to the MD (e.g. scheduling correspondence preparation of meeting materials and coordination of board-related tasks when needed)
• Ensure HR and administrative policies are up to date compliant with employment laws and communicated effectively across the organization
• Drive process improvements automation and best practices in HR and administration to support a lean and efficient setup
• Manage budgets related to HR training and office administration ensuring cost-effective solutions
Qualifications
Education & Experience
• Bachelor’s degree in Human Resources Business Administration or a related discipline (HR certifications such as CIPD SHRM or equivalent preferred)
• 8–12 years of progressive HR experience with at least 3–5 years in a managerial or business partner role
• Strong background in full-spectrum HR management within lean or fast-growing organizations
• Prior experience handling both HR and office administration responsibilities is highly desirable
Technical Competencies
• In-depth knowledge of employment law HR best practices and compliance requirements in Singapore (regional experience is an advantage)
• Proficiency in HRIS and payroll systems with strong Microsoft Office skills
• Familiarity with office administration processes vendor management and budgeting
Leadership & Communication
• Strong people leadership and mentoring skills with the ability to motivate and guide a small team
• Excellent interpersonal and communication skills with the ability to influence and partner with senior leadership
• Demonstrated capability to balance strategic HR leadership with hands-on operational execution
• High integrity and discretion when handling confidential information
Working Conditions
• Office-based role with occasional flexibility required for urgent HR or executive matters
• May be required to work outside normal hours occasionally to support MD scheduling or urgent HR issues
